The SEC’s Division of Examinations (EXAMS) has been examining private fund managers on ESG investment selection and portfolio management processes, use of proprietary and third-party scoring systems, marketing materials, proxy voting procedures, and policies and procedures relating to ESG. Another Person Charged in $43M Investor Scam Involving Tribal Bonds In a different civil fraud case, the US Securities and Exchange Commission has named another defendant Jason Sugarman, who is accused of involvement in a scam to try to “gain undisclosed control” over two investment advisers so that he and others could steal $43M of client monies that were supposed to go toward investing in Native American Tribal bonds.
